Relationship Dynamic

Two Ox people share identical zodiac energy, which brings deep mutual understanding and shared rhythms. While same-sign pairings lack the Self-Punishment (自刑) dynamic, the doubled energy can still create intensity — two individuals with the same strengths may compete rather than complement, and shared weaknesses may go unchecked.

Same Sign Pairing: Two Oxs share identical zodiac mechanics. The strength of this pairing lies in mutual understanding; the challenge lies in avoiding echo-chamber dynamics where shared blind spots go unaddressed.

Ox & Ox — Personality Dynamics

Both partners share the Ox's core qualities: dependable, patient, methodical, physically and mentally enduring. This creates instant recognition and understanding. The Ox represents Chou (丑), the second Earthly Branch, associated with pre-dawn agricultural labour. Classical texts praise the Ox for its tireless cultivation of the land — a metaphor for building lasting foundations. In love, two Ox people are both steady and loyal, demonstrating devotion through consistent actions rather than grand declarations. The shared approach means neither partner needs to explain themselves — but it also means shared blind spots (stubbornness, resistance to change, difficulty expressing emotions) may go unchallenged. At work, both gravitate toward being diligent and systematic, preferring structured environments where effort is rewarded predictably. The risk is competition for the same role rather than complementary division of labour. Both need stability and predictability in relationships, so ensuring each partner has independent sources of fulfilment prevents the relationship from becoming claustrophobic. The shared stress trigger — chaos, broken promises, and having their routine disrupted — can affect both simultaneously, requiring external support systems.

The Ox's strongest matches are the Snake and Rooster (San He/Three Harmony triad) and the Rat (Liu He/Secret Friend). The Ox may experience tension with the Goat (Six Clash).

No. Zodiac compatibility based on birth year is the most general level of analysis in Chinese astrology. A complete assessment requires examining the full BaZi chart (all four pillars), element balance, and individual character. Many successful relationships exist between supposedly incompatible signs.
